**这是我的主页**我显示的数据来自mysql到卡但是有相同的标签颜色,即class =" tag tag-pill tag-danger" 我正在使用ng-class = {{hos.class}} / * class是表* /
中的coloumn<div class="col-md-5" ng-repeat="hos in ho">
<div class="col-md-6">
<div class="card"> <img class="img-fluid" ng-src="{{hos.img}}" alt="">
<div class="card-img-overlay"> <span ng-class=" ">{{hos.tag}}</span> </div>
<div class="card-block">
<div class="news-title">
<h2 class=" title-small"><a href="#">{{hos.topic}}</a></h2>
</div>
<p class="card-text"><small class="text-time"><em>{{hos.time}}</em></small></p>
</div>
</div>
</div>
</div>
答案 0 :(得分:1)
尝试ng-class="hos.tag"
或class="{{hos.tag}}"
答案 1 :(得分:0)
您正在错误地使用ng-class:它的表达式包含一个对象,其中每个属性都是一个类,值是一个表达式,用于评估在真相时有条件地应用该类。
例如ng-class="{'active': button.active}"
希望这个小提琴有用:jsFiddle